Willie was a young a mechanic who had been in the trade 15 years in New Zealand, when he started his own business, known then as Tyreworld, on the corner of Fergusson Drive and Exchange Street in 1994.

It was not long before Tyreworld gained a reputation as tyre specialist­s who could be trusted to fit the best tyre or mag wheel for any vehicle – and at a good price.

As time has gone on, this reputation has continued to grow and the team still prides themselves on being able to advise on the best tyre for a particular vehicle and being able to supply and fit it at competitiv­e rates.

The business moved to its current location on the corner of Queen and King Streets in 1996.

While Willie and the team supply hundreds of tyres a week, their work is not just about tyres, so in 2007 Willie changed the name to Queen Street Auto Centre, to better reflect the full range of workshop services they offer.

Today Queen Street Auto Centre is a one stop shop offering everything from warrant of fitness checks, oil changes, brake adjustment­s, wheel alignments, tyres, mags and Marshall Batteries to full workshop repairs and servicing.
